Obit For Mrs. Myrtle Shrum
Headline -
Text Washburn, Mo. -- Services for Mrs. Myrtle Shrum, 65, Washburn who died at 11:30 a.m. Sunday in the Missouri State Sanatorium at Mount Vernon where she had been a patient a week, will be at 1:30 p.m. Wednesday at Culver Chapel, Cassville.

Brother Homer Burns will officiate. Burial will be in King Cemetery.

Mrs. Shrum was born Nov. 5, 1904, in Barry County. She was a member of the O. K. Assembly of God Church.

Survivors include her husband, Melvin Shrum; two daughters and two sons; two brothers, Frank Fletcher, Jenkins, Mo., and Harold Fletcher, Garfield, Ark.; a sister, Mrs. Ellen Banks, Washburn; two half-sisters, Mrs. Nellie Cargile, Granby, and Mrs. Katherine Pendergraft, Washburn, and 12 grandchildren.



Research Note: She was a daughter of Luellen Fletcher and Fannie Cargile.

1904-1970
Newspaper From the scrapebook of Florence (Patterson) Rose
Date 1970
